40 mph electric scooter review: Nanrobot N6

For some electric scooter riders, modest speeds of 15-20 mph (24-40 km/h) are plenty. However, for those who want to travel on larger roads or cover farther distances on their scooter commutes, faster speeds are necessary. Nanrobot has introduced their latest model, the Nanrobot N6, with a top speed of 40 mph (65 km/h) to cater to these types of riders.

Unlike some imported scooters, the Nanrobot N6 provides a smooth and stable ride, even at its top speed. It doesn't leave the rider with a rickety feeling that can make them hesitant to fully utilize the scooter's maximum speed.

The Nanrobot N6 is equipped with dual 1,000W hub motors, a 52V 26Ah (1,352 Wh) battery, and 10-inch pneumatic off-road tires. It also features front and rear hydraulic disc brakes and front and rear LED lights for improved safety.

Fast electric scooters can be expensive, but the Nanrobot N6 aims to deliver similar performance at a more affordable price. Priced at $1,899, it offers high-speed capabilities without breaking the bank.

While riding at high speeds, it is important to prioritize safety. The reviewer made sure to wear a full-face helmet and Nanrobot's armored jacket for extra protection.

It is essential to ride at high speeds in appropriate locations. The reviewer rode the Nanrobot N6 on a road with a 45 mph speed limit and a wide bike lane painted on the side. This allowed for a safe and enjoyable riding experience.

The Nanrobot N6's impressive speed is made possible by its powerful dual 1,000W hub motors and large 52V and 26Ah battery. With this battery capacity, riders can expect a range of at least 30 miles (48 km) per charge, and potentially even up to 45 or 50 miles (72-80 km) for those riding at more moderate speeds.

In terms of comfort, the Nanrobot N6 performs well at various speeds. The suspension provides a smooth ride, and the scooter feels nimble and responsive. The 360-degree lighting system enhances visibility, especially at night, and the hydraulic brakes offer confident and reliable stopping power.

One drawback of the Nanrobot N6, shared with many scooters of its style, is the throttle design. The index-finger pull throttle is located right above the brake lever, which can be confusing for new riders. The reviewer personally prefers a different throttle design and finds the index finger throttle less intuitive.

Overall, the Nanrobot N6 delivers on its promise of high performance and affordability. Priced at $1,899, it offers a fast, powerful, and comfortable riding experience. While the throttle design may be a downside for some, the scooter's other features and performance make it a great option for riders seeking speed and reliability.
